## Summary

Historic England is seeking to engage with service providers for a project titled "Understanding the Heritage Dividend UID 112/NP 389," situated in Swindon, United Kingdom. This procurement process is at the tender stage, with the deadline for submission set for 24th November 2025 at 09:30 AM GMT. The project's primary focus is within the research and development services industry, specifically targeting heritage investment's effects on local regeneration. The procurement method is open, offering an excellent opportunity for relevant businesses to participate in an international competitive process with services valued at £45,000.

## Notice

This project aims to improve our understanding of when and why heritage investment triggers a 'heritage dividend'--a catalytic effect where initial heritage-led projects stimulate significant follow-on investment and sustained regeneration. Building on nine High Street Heritage Action Zone case studies and exemplar projects like Nottingham's Lace Market and the North Kent coastal town of Whitstable, the research will develop a theory of change explaining the mechanisms (such as confidence signalling, clustering, identity reinforcement and cultural branding) and enabling conditions that produce durable impacts. Deliverables include a theory of change model, reports, policy brief, stakeholder workshop, and comparative data. For more detailed information please see the attached ITT.
